What they do
An Accountant organizes and maintains financial records and prepares financial statements for companies and organizations. Works as a public accountant (prepares financial documents where public disclosure is required by law, such as business balance sheets and tax returns), management accountant (prepares financial information for internal use by a company) or government accountant (maintains records for government agencies).
